Chapter : Communicate Through Letters


Fig 2.2 Image As Letters
In this chapter, they provide differnet examples of letter design. They say that a picture is worth a thousand words, so, what if that picture is of a letter or word? Then it must be worth even more. What we call pictorial type may not be pure typography, but it can be effective design.  Besides, some alphabets designed for site-specific environments convey clear messages to passers-by, yet others are designed solely as environmental spectaculars, in which the ironic use of scale and surprising materials is the only rationale for the existence of the work.
